Key Accountabilities

  • Design and develop power electronics products
  • Design calculation and optimization of power electronics converters
  • interpreting the electrical parameters in the device data sheets
  • Topology selection for different AC-DC, DC-DC and DC-AC conversion including Buck, Boost, Flyback, Forward, Half & full-bridge, DAB converter, LLC resonance converters, high power 3-Level NPC Inverters and 3-Level DC-DC converters for high-power high-density EV charging applications.
  • Simulation of power electronics systems in Matlab / Plecs
  • Device selection, loss-estimation, thermal design consideration (physical layout, heat-sink sizing, cooling methods & arrangements)
  • Design of Magnetic components; Inductors, line filters, high and low frequency transformers for DC-DC and DC-AC power converters, coupled inductors for circulating currents and EMI/EMC applications.
  • Advance the knowledge of the integration of Power Electronics Converters with associated components/subsystems e.g. electrical machines, power network, energy storage systems with the goal of optimizing overall system performance in relation to the specifics of the applications.
  • Maintain a good understanding of state-of-the-art in power converter component technologies with emphasis on advance magnetic materials, Actively work with suppliers to acquire these technologies as required.
  • Develop component, subsystem and system level models in order to enhance the team's ability to accelerate design, development and testing activities.
  • Assisting in PCB layout design and routing of high frequency kHz power converters / inverters with improved EMI/EMC performances/compatibility
  • Co-ordinate strategic collaboration with key research partners in R&D initiatives
  • Lead internal and external research programs to ensure business opportunities are pursued and the Group's R&D requirements are satisfied.
  • Maintain good customer and stakeholder engagement throughout the project cycle.
  • Support the achievement of department objectives aligned with global objectives.

Qualifications & Experience

  • BE/ME/MS degree in Electrical Engineering. Candidates with significant industrial and technology commercialization experience will be preferred.
  • 2 to 5 years of experience in power electronics field
  • Must have 'hands on' experience in designing of low/medium power Switch Mode Power Supplies- SMPS- AC/DC and DC/DC converters and testing procedures
  • Strong technical knowledge of:
  • power electronics converter topologies (DC/AC and DC/DC) and power semiconductor devices which are applicable for high voltage and high-power application.
  • Gate driver design, embedded systems design (controller) and magnetic designs
  • Component layouts and smart packaging of power converter system
  • Thermal management of Power converters
  • Hands on experience in design of PCBs including schematics and multi-layer PCBs for micro-controller and interfaces
  • Hands on experience in
  • Software tools: MATLAB/Simulink, PSIM, PLECS, ANSYS, LTspice, Proteus, Altium, OrCAD
  • Hardware Tools: Tektronix TDS2024, Tektronix DPO3034 Digital storage Oscilloscope, Tektronix MSO4034 Mixed signal Oscilloscope Tektronix AFG3022 Digital dual channel function generator 25Mhz, Fluke 87 V, Fluke 115 True RMS Multimeter, Fluke 17B+, HP 4261A LCR meter, Tektronix P5200, P5210 HV differential probes, high voltage tester (DC & pulse), Simulation tools for wireless chargers
  • Experience in modelling and time domain simulation software for power converter design.
  • Preferred experience with MATLAB/ Simulink/ HDL coder for model-based design
  • Ability to work with components and solution suppliers to meet the system requirements is a must. The candidate should have a strong vendor and supplier database.
  • Experience in the development of commercial high-power and high-voltage power electronics converters for electric drives, power supplies and power conditioners.
  • Undertake test rig design for these converters and associated commissioning.
  • Familiarity with different industrial standards for electrical system is an essential and knowledge/exposure of aerospace and marine standards will be advantageous
  • Experience in working in multi-domain team (Electrical, Mechanical, Control and Thermal). In general, you should have broad interests across engineering disciplines and a sound understanding of interactions with other engineering disciplines.
  • Ability to work effectively in a multidisciplinary, global team environment
  • Effective oral and written communication skills
  • An ability to achieve targets while working on multiple projects simultaneously.
  • An ability to monitor social, industrial and academic developments of technology and develop technology development plans.
